Taxonomic Classification

Rank Crested Capuchin Small Phoenix
Kingdom same Animalia (Animals) Animalia (Animals)
Phylum Chordata (Chordates) Arthropoda (Arthropods)
Class Mammalia (Mammals) Insecta (Insects)
Order Primates (Primates)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ths)
Family Cebidae Geometridae
Genus Sapajus Ecliptopera
Species Sapajus robustus Ecliptopera silaceata

Evolutionary Relationship

Crested Capuchin and Small Phoenix share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
